BCP命令当路径中有空格时 执行此命令失败

BCP命令当路径中有空格时 执行此命令失败,第1张

"sPath"

整个路径都扩起来就行了

str="EXEC master..xp_cmdshell \'bcp S_HGAD_DBS.dbo.AD_DATA_TAB out "+"sPath"+"AD_DATA_TAB"+".bak -c -S(local) -T\'"

或在定义sPath的时候就用上""

sPath="ExtractFilePath(Application->ExeName)+"\\databack\\""

1.以root权限 ssh连上电脑。ssh [email protected] (换成你要访问的IP)

2. cd /home

2.tar zcvf sybase.tar.gz /home/sybase/*

3.退出ssh

4.在本地通过:scp [email protected](替换成你要访问的ip):/home/sybase.tar.gz ./

5. ls就可以看到当前目录下已经有 sybase.tar.gz 文件了

6.解压到当前目录

tar zxvf sybase.tar.gz -C ./


欢迎分享,转载请注明来源:内存溢出

原文地址: https://outofmemory.cn/yw/8383099.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2023-04-15
下一篇 2023-04-15

发表评论

登录后才能评论

评论列表(0条)

保存